Overview
The TMS320C5505AZCH12 is a high-performance, low-power fixed-point Digital Signal Processor (DSP) from Texas Instruments, part of the TMS320C5000™ DSP product family. This device is designed for low-power applications and is based on the TMS320C55x™ DSP generation CPU processor core. It achieves high performance and low power through increased parallelism and a focus on power savings. Key Specifications
Specification | Details |
---|---|
Instruction Cycle Time | 16.67-, 13.33-, 10-, 8.33-, 6.66-ns |
Clock Rate | 60-, 75-, 100-, 120-, 150-MHz |
Instructions per Cycle | One/Two Instructions Executed per Cycle |
Multipliers | Dual Multipliers [Up to 200, 240, or 300 Million Multiply-Accumulates per Second (MMACS)] |
Arithmetic/Logic Units (ALUs) | Two ALUs |
Internal Data/Operand Buses | Three Internal Data/Operand Read Buses and Two Internal Data/Operand Write Buses |
On-Chip RAM | 320K Bytes Zero-Wait State On-Chip RAM:
|
On-Chip ROM | 128K Bytes of Zero Wait-State On-Chip ROM |
External Memory Interface (EMIF) | 16-/8-Bit EMIF with Glueless Interface to SDRAM/mSDRAM, NAND Flash, NOR Flash, and Asynchronous SRAM |
DMA Controller | Four DMA With 4 Channels Each (16-Channels Total) |
General-Purpose Timers | Three 32-Bit General-Purpose Timers (One Selectable as a Watchdog and/or GP) |
USB and LCD Interface | Device USB Port With Integrated 2.0 High-Speed PHY, LCD Bridge With Asynchronous Interface |
FFT Hardware Accelerator | Tightly-Coupled FFT Hardware Accelerator Supporting 8 to 1024-point (in power of 2) Real and Complex-Valued FFTs |
ADC | 10-Bit 4-Input Successive Approximation (SAR) ADC |
Real-Time Clock (RTC) | RTC With Crystal Input, Separate Clock Domain and Power Supply |
Power Supply Domains | Four Core Isolated Power Supply Domains: Analog, RTC, CPU and Peripherals, and USB |
Package | 196-Terminal Pb-Free Plastic BGA (Ball Grid Array) |
